Top definition
The act of purposely leaving off your id details, or tag, on a piece of work that identifies it as one of yours. Usually used when a client specifically asks for something that you have strongly advised against, but they insist.
1: Didn't you make this?
2: Yeah.
1: How come your company name isn't on it?
2: I don’t want to be associated with that train wreck so I invisi-taged it. Let us never speak of this again.
by lucyloo1979 March 24, 2013
Get the mug
Get a Invisi-tag mug for your cousin Jerry.